Quality Assurance Frameworks

Quality assurance frameworks refer to the systematic processes and procedures put in place to ensure that legal services meet predefined quality standards and deliver value to clients. These frameworks encompass various elements such as policies, procedures, guidelines, and tools that help legal professionals consistently deliver high-quality services. By implementing quality assurance frameworks, legal organizations can enhance their performance, mitigate risks, and improve client satisfaction.

Compliance

Compliance refers to the act of adhering to legal requirements, standards, and regulations. Legal professionals must ensure that they comply with relevant laws, rules, and ethical guidelines in their practice to avoid legal liability and maintain the integrity of their services. Compliance is a key aspect of quality assurance in legal services, as it ensures that legal professionals operate within the boundaries of the law and uphold ethical standards.

Risk Management

Risk management involves identifying, assessing, and mitigating risks that may impact the quality and delivery of legal services. Legal professionals must proactively manage risks such as conflicts of interest, data breaches, malpractice claims, and regulatory violations to protect their clients and their organization. By implementing effective risk management strategies, legal professionals can minimize potential threats and safeguard their reputation.

Client Confidentiality

Client confidentiality is a fundamental principle in legal services that requires legal professionals to protect the privacy and confidentiality of their clients' information. Legal professionals must maintain strict confidentiality and only disclose client information with the client's consent or as required by law. Client confidentiality is essential for building trust with clients and upholding ethical standards in the legal profession.

Conflict of Interest

A conflict of interest arises when a legal professional's personal interests or relationships may interfere with their professional duties or obligations to a client. Legal professionals must identify and disclose any potential conflicts of interest to ensure that they can provide unbiased and ethical advice to their clients. Managing conflicts of interest is critical for maintaining the integrity and credibility of legal services.

Professional Ethics

Professional ethics refer to the moral principles and values that guide the behavior and conduct of legal professionals in their practice. Legal professionals must adhere to ethical standards such as honesty, integrity, confidentiality, and fairness to uphold the trust and confidence of their clients and the public. Professional ethics are integral to quality assurance in legal services as they set the foundation for ethical decision-making and responsible practice.

Continuing Legal Education

Continuing legal education (CLE) is ongoing training and education that legal professionals must undergo to maintain and enhance their knowledge and skills in the legal field. CLE programs cover various legal topics, updates, and best practices to ensure that legal professionals stay current with changes in the law and industry trends. Participating in CLE programs is essential for legal professionals to deliver high-quality and up-to-date legal services to their clients.

Professional Development

Professional development involves activities and initiatives that legal professionals undertake to enhance their knowledge, skills, and competencies in their practice. Legal professionals must invest in continuous professional development to stay relevant, improve their performance, and advance their careers in the legal profession. Professional development opportunities include attending conferences, workshops, seminars, and pursuing advanced certifications to expand their expertise and capabilities.

Technology in Legal Services

Technology plays a crucial role in modern legal services by enabling legal professionals to streamline processes, improve efficiency, and deliver innovative solutions to clients. Legal tech tools such as case management software, e-discovery platforms, and virtual meeting platforms help legal professionals enhance their productivity, collaboration, and client communication. Embracing technology in legal services is essential for staying competitive and meeting the evolving needs of clients in the digital age.

Legal Project Management

Legal project management (LPM) involves applying project management principles and practices to legal matters to enhance efficiency, effectiveness, and client satisfaction. LPM helps legal professionals plan, organize, and execute legal projects by defining scope, setting objectives, allocating resources, and managing timelines. By adopting LPM methodologies, legal professionals can improve project outcomes, reduce costs, and deliver quality legal services in a structured and systematic manner.

Client-Centered Approach

A client-centered approach in legal services focuses on understanding and meeting the needs, preferences, and expectations of clients to deliver personalized and high-quality services. Legal professionals must prioritize client communication, feedback, and satisfaction to build strong relationships and trust with their clients. By adopting a client-centered approach, legal professionals can tailor their services to meet the unique requirements of each client and provide a positive experience throughout the legal process.

Legal Research and Writing

Legal research and writing are foundational skills that legal professionals must possess to analyze legal issues, interpret laws, and communicate effectively with clients and stakeholders. Legal research involves identifying relevant statutes, cases, and regulations to support legal arguments and decisions. Legal writing entails drafting clear, concise, and persuasive legal documents such as contracts, briefs, memos, and opinions. Strong research and writing skills are essential for delivering accurate, well-reasoned, and professional legal services.

Client Intake and Case Management

Client intake and case management are critical processes in legal services that involve onboarding clients, gathering case information, and managing legal matters efficiently. Legal professionals must establish effective intake procedures to collect client details, assess case complexity, and determine legal strategies. Case management involves organizing case files, tracking deadlines, and coordinating tasks to ensure timely and successful resolution of legal matters. By implementing streamlined intake and case management processes, legal professionals can enhance client service, improve productivity, and mitigate risks.

Complaint Handling and Resolution

Complaint handling and resolution are essential components of quality assurance in legal services that involve addressing client grievances, feedback, and disputes promptly and effectively. Legal professionals must establish complaint handling procedures to receive, investigate, and resolve client complaints in a fair and transparent manner. By resolving complaints in a timely and professional manner, legal professionals can enhance client satisfaction, maintain trust, and improve service quality.

Performance Metrics and Key Performance Indicators

Performance metrics and key performance indicators (KPIs) are quantitative measures used to assess and monitor the performance, efficiency, and effectiveness of legal services. Legal professionals can use performance metrics such as client satisfaction scores, case resolution times, and billable hours to evaluate their performance and identify areas for improvement. By tracking KPIs, legal professionals can measure progress, set goals, and optimize their operations to deliver high-quality and value-added services to clients.

Data Security and Privacy

Data security and privacy are critical considerations in legal services that involve protecting sensitive client information, case files, and communications from unauthorized access, disclosure, or breaches. Legal professionals must implement robust data security measures such as encryption, access controls, and cybersecurity protocols to safeguard client data and comply with data protection laws. By prioritizing data security and privacy, legal professionals can build trust with clients, mitigate risks, and uphold confidentiality in their practice.

Quality Control and Assurance

Quality control and assurance processes are essential for ensuring that legal services meet predefined quality standards, comply with regulations, and deliver value to clients. Quality control involves monitoring, reviewing, and verifying legal work to identify errors, inconsistencies, or non-compliance with standards. Quality assurance encompasses implementing proactive measures, training, and quality improvement initiatives to prevent errors, enhance performance, and maintain service quality. By establishing robust quality control and assurance mechanisms, legal professionals can uphold high standards of professionalism, integrity, and excellence in their practice.
